Family Art-Hotel Zora - Vratsa
43.19633, 23.56453Situated only 1.3 km from St. Ivan Pusti Monastery, the 2-star Family Art-Hotel Zora Vratsa features Wi-Fi in the rooms, and complimentary private parking on site.
Location
The centre of Vratsa can be reached in 20 minutes' walk of the hotel, and such cultural venues as Vratsa Historical Museum are just 1.3 km away. Vratsata is around 10 minutes by car from the accommodation, and Sofia airport is 110 km away. This Vratsa hotel lies a stroll from ploshtad "Hristo Botev".
Mladost bus stop is located nearly a 10-minute walk from the property.
Rooms
Family Art-Hotel Zora features 13 rooms with a balcony and a seating area, furnished with a writing table. Some spacious rooms feature private bathrooms.
Eat & Drink
The hotel Family Art-Hotel Zora provides visitors with a free full breakfast.
Leisure & Business
Guests can enjoy a sunbathing terrace and massage therapy for an extra charge. Bicycles for rent are available at the hotel and hiking, lawn tennis, and cycling can be organised.
